Medical malpractice is defined by law as a deviation from the accepted practice of the healthcare provider or institution that causes injury to the patient. In order to prove the existence of malpractice the evidence must show that the deviation was a significant factor in the injury.

The spinal cord and brain are connected through a ring of nerves called the brachial plexus. These nerves are responsible for movement and feel in the hands, arm, and fingers. Brachialplexus injuries can cause paralysis and erb’s palsy lawyers loss of motor control. It is a common birth defect and often occurs as a result of a doctor error during birth or labor.

Erb’s palsy is an injury that occurs at birth that causes weakness and paralysis of the arm of a child. It’s caused by a stretch injury to the brachial nerve which is a nerve system located near the neck, which provide movement and sensation to the arm, Erb’s Palsy lawyers shoulder, and fingers. This condition can have a negative impact on the quality of life for the child. It can prevent them from playing activities or doing simple tasks, and could result in financial and emotional stress for families.

Erb’s Palsy is usually caused by a doctor who employs excessive force during difficult delivery. This causes a stretching of the brachial nerves. It’s usually prevented if the doctor adheres to the appropriate medical standards. Erb’s palsy is a condition that occurs when nerves in the body of an infant are injured during childbirth. It is a typical cause of birth injuries and is usually prevented with proper medical treatment. The condition typically results from the complications of birth or labor, referred to as shoulder dystocia. The majority of children recover from this condition, however there are some who suffer from permanent impairments which can affect their quality-of-life.
